Analysis

The most recent figure for mortality rate, under-5 in Ukraine is 7.9 per 1,000 live births, measured in 2024. That is the lowest value across all 54 years on record.

That represents a change of down 1.2% on the previous year and down 19.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, mortality rate, under-5 in Ukraine peaked at 32.8 per 1,000 live births in 1971 and was at its lowest, 7.9 per 1,000 live births, in 2024.

Ukraine ranks 139th of 196 countries on this measure, in the middle of the range.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 54 years of available data.

Mortality rate, under-5 in Ukraine, year by year

Annual values for Mortality rate, under-5 (per 1,000 live births) in Ukraine, 1971 to 2024.
Year per 1,000 live births Change
1971 32.8 per 1,000 live births
1972 31.7 per 1,000 live births -3.4%
1973 30.8 per 1,000 live births -2.8%
1974 29.9 per 1,000 live births -2.9%
1975 29.1 per 1,000 live births -2.7%
1976 28.5 per 1,000 live births -2.1%
1977 28 per 1,000 live births -1.8%
1978 27.4 per 1,000 live births -2.1%
1979 26.8 per 1,000 live births -2.2%
1980 26.1 per 1,000 live births -2.6%
1981 25.4 per 1,000 live births -2.7%
1982 24.6 per 1,000 live births -3.1%
1983 23.7 per 1,000 live births -3.7%
1984 22.8 per 1,000 live births -3.8%
1985 21.9 per 1,000 live births -3.9%
1986 21.1 per 1,000 live births -3.7%
1987 20.4 per 1,000 live births -3.3%
1988 19.8 per 1,000 live births -2.9%
1989 19.4 per 1,000 live births -2.0%
1990 19.2 per 1,000 live births -1.0%
1991 19.2 per 1,000 live births +0.0%
1992 19.4 per 1,000 live births +1.0%
1993 19.7 per 1,000 live births +1.5%
1994 19.9 per 1,000 live births +1.0%
1995 20.1 per 1,000 live births +1.0%
1996 20.1 per 1,000 live births +0.0%
1997 19.9 per 1,000 live births -1.0%
1998 19.5 per 1,000 live births -2.0%
1999 18.9 per 1,000 live births -3.1%
2000 18.2 per 1,000 live births -3.7%
2001 17.4 per 1,000 live births -4.4%
2002 16.6 per 1,000 live births -4.6%
2003 15.8 per 1,000 live births -4.8%
2004 15.1 per 1,000 live births -4.4%
2005 14.5 per 1,000 live births -4.0%
2006 14 per 1,000 live births -3.4%
2007 13.4 per 1,000 live births -4.3%
2008 12.9 per 1,000 live births -3.7%
2009 12.3 per 1,000 live births -4.7%
2010 11.7 per 1,000 live births -4.9%
2011 11.2 per 1,000 live births -4.3%
2012 10.7 per 1,000 live births -4.5%
2013 10.2 per 1,000 live births -4.7%
2014 9.8 per 1,000 live births -3.9%
2015 9.5 per 1,000 live births -3.1%
2016 9.1 per 1,000 live births -4.2%
2017 8.9 per 1,000 live births -2.2%
2018 8.7 per 1,000 live births -2.2%
2019 8.5 per 1,000 live births -2.3%
2020 8.4 per 1,000 live births -1.2%
2021 8.2 per 1,000 live births -2.4%
2022 8.5 per 1,000 live births +3.7%
2023 8 per 1,000 live births -5.9%
2024 7.9 per 1,000 live births -1.2%

Under-five mortality rate is the probability per 1,000 that a newborn baby will die before reaching age five, if subject to age-specific mortality rates of the specified year.
